Rick Rizzs
For nearly four decades, Rick has been the voice of the Seattle Mariners, painting vivid pictures with his words and bringing the ballpark to life for fans everywhere.He’s built a career rooted in passion, perseverance, and the power of connection. We’ll talk about his journey to the broadcast booth, his deep love for the game, and how building meaningful relationships with other broadcasters, players, colleagues, and the community has been at the heart of it all.Alongside the late, great Dave Henderson, Rick co-founded Toys for Kids, a charity dedicated to providing gifts and hope to children in need during the holiday season. It’s just one example of how Rick has built a career centered around not only his passion for baseball but also his commitment to giving back and creating meaningful relationships with people across all walks of life.

Michael Olmstead
Michael Olmstead is the Chief Visionary Officer at e2k Events and Entertainment, a powerhouse in event production. In addition to the numerous humanitarian and culturally relevant events, he has produced more events and shows for the NFL than anyone else in history, which is no small feat! Michael’s journey began with his parents, who ran camps for dancers, baton twirlers, drum majors, and other entertainers. Michael grew it into the largest organization on the West Coast for cheerleading, drill, mascot, and drum major camps and competitions. Now, Michael’s passion lies in using events to drive positive change, focusing on education, climate action, and a greater sense of humanity.
